一、现象级爆红:开源生态的”双刃剑效应”
2026年初,某开源AI Agent项目在GitHub引发开发者狂欢,72小时内突破5万Star,五天内达成10万里程碑。这一现象背后,是技术架构与社区运营的双重突破:
-
主动式任务执行架构
区别于传统AI助手的被动响应模式,该项目通过异步消息队列与多线程任务调度,实现跨平台自动化执行。例如用户可通过Telegram发送指令,Agent自动解析任务并调用本地API完成文件处理、日程同步等操作,最终通过Discord推送执行结果。 -
轻量化本地部署方案
项目采用模块化设计,核心引擎仅需200MB内存即可运行,支持在树莓派等边缘设备部署。开发者通过修改config.yaml中的runtime_mode参数,可灵活切换”全功能模式”与”隐私保护模式”,后者会禁用所有云服务调用。 -
技能扩展生态爆发
社区贡献的”技能插件”成为增长引擎。通过标准化接口设计,开发者可快速开发新功能模块。例如某开发者开发的”智能购物车”插件,在发布后48小时内获得1.2万次下载,带动项目关注度提升37%。
但快速扩张也暴露出开源项目的脆弱性。在项目更名期间,不法分子利用旧品牌热度发行虚假代币,导致部分投资者损失。这揭示出开源项目在品牌保护、社区治理方面的先天短板。
二、技术架构解析:主动智能的实现路径
项目核心创新在于构建了”感知-决策-执行”的闭环系统,其架构可分为三层:
-
多模态感知层
通过集成WhatsApp、Slack等12种通讯协议,建立统一消息处理管道。采用异步IO设计,单实例可处理每秒2000+条消息,延迟控制在300ms以内。关键代码示例:class MessageRouter:def __init__(self):self.handlers = {'telegram': TelegramHandler(),'slack': SlackHandler()}async def route(self, message):platform = detect_platform(message)if platform in self.handlers:return await self.handlers[platform].process(message)raise ValueError(f"Unsupported platform: {platform}")
-
动态决策引擎
基于强化学习的任务调度系统,通过Q-learning算法优化执行路径。开发者可通过修改reward_config.json调整优先级权重,例如将”数据安全”类任务的奖励值设为常规任务的3倍。 -
本地化执行环境
采用容器化隔离技术,每个任务在独立Docker容器中运行。通过cgroup限制资源使用,配合eBPF实现网络流量监控。测试数据显示,该方案可阻断98.7%的恶意代码执行尝试。
三、安全风暴来袭:三大核心挑战
当项目突破10万Star时,安全团队检测到以下高危风险:
-
权限管理失控
默认配置下,Agent拥有文件系统读写、网络访问等高危权限。某企业部署后发现,员工可通过自定义脚本读取HR系统敏感数据。建议采用最小权限原则,通过capabilities.json精细控制权限:{"file_operations": {"read": ["/home/user/docs/"],"write": ["/tmp/agent_output/"]},"network_access": {"allowed_domains": ["api.example.com"]}}
-
数据泄露隐患
任务执行日志默认存储在本地SQLite数据库,且未启用加密。安全研究显示,通过物理接触设备可提取明文数据。推荐升级方案:
- 启用全盘加密(如LUKS)
- 日志数据使用AES-256加密后存储
- 设置7天自动清理策略
- 供应链攻击风险
社区插件市场缺乏审核机制,某恶意插件被下载超5000次后,才被发现包含挖矿代码。建议建立三级审核体系:
- 静态代码分析(SAST)扫描
- 动态沙箱测试
- 人工代码审查
四、破局之道:构建可信开源生态
面对挑战,行业需要建立新的治理范式:
- 技术加固方案
- 安全启动链:从固件到应用层的完整性验证
- 运行时保护:基于内存防火墙的攻击检测
- 数据沙箱:通过Intel SGX或AMD SEV实现敏感数据隔离
- 社区治理创新
- 引入DAO(去中心化自治组织)管理模式
- 建立贡献者信誉系统,高信誉开发者可跳过部分审核
- 开发安全插件市场,提供官方认证的安全扩展
- 企业级适配方案
对于需要部署在生产环境的用户,建议采用”混合架构”:graph TDA[企业内网] --> B[代理网关]B --> C[安全沙箱]C --> D[AI Agent核心]D --> E[对象存储]D --> F[消息队列]
通过隔离网络环境、限制数据流向、审计所有操作日志,在保持功能完整性的同时提升安全性。
五、未来展望:智能助手的进化方向
这场安全风暴正在推动行业变革。下一代AI Agent将具备:
- 自主安全学习:通过联邦学习共享威胁情报
- 隐私保护计算:在加密数据上直接执行推理
- 合规性内置:自动生成GDPR等法规要求的审计报告
对于开发者而言,现在正是参与构建新一代智能基础设施的最佳时机。但必须清醒认识到:技术狂飙突进的时代,安全与治理能力将成为决定项目生死的关键因素。那些能在创新速度与安全底线间找到平衡点的团队,才能最终赢得开发者与企业的双重信任。